Enjoyable course. Pretty quick to finish. Depending on time of day it can be fairly busy, but I usually play with friends so it doesn't bother me. Small pond right by one of the holes that has water during the summer, it's disc hungry. Couple of fun holes that can be slightly challenging. I usually finish in ~ 40 minutes.

Great beginners course. We live in the Nampa area and use this course as our practice course. There are few holes that have enough distance between the tee and the chains to throw a solid drive (for most players anyways). Longest hole is probably 340 feet. Average hole length probably closer to 250.

Decent course, wish it had more trees and more holes. #2 and #8 are close to a nasty looking pond; you'd better throw your floaters on these two. Alternate basket locations on several holes add to the variety here.

Just kind of boring and unchallenging. Hole #8 at the pond is a disc eater. They could have made this hole more playable with less risk but it's the only danger on the whole course so I guess they figured they'd pack the risk into one hole. Other than that one hole a very flat, unobstructed, easy beginner course.

Flat, fairly open course but has some trees near the baskets. One water hazard during the growing season that affects potentially 2 holes. The closest course to me so I play it mostly.
